Guillaume Dumas

Research Fellow (Neurosciences not elsewhere classified)

Institut Pasteur, Paris, France

My main goal is to take part in international research projects in cognitive-neuroscience. I would like to exploration the possibilities offered by the interfacing of science, new technologies and art, and in their use toward a better understanding of human cognition. My interdisciplinary project focuses on the embodied and reciprocal nature of human interactions that encompasses neural, behavioral and social levels of analysis. It seeks new conceptual and methodological approaches towards a better understanding of multiscale coordination dynamics. Methodologically, my work is at the cross-road of neurodynamics and social psychology. It uses a new neuroimaging techniques called hyperscanning which allows the recording of two people's brain activity while they are interacting. This allows to investigate relationships between synchronizations at both neural, behavioral and social levels. My first results asses the emergence of inter-brain synchronizations when two people enter in interactional synchrony through reciprocal and spontaneous imitation. This project continued through analyses of intra-individual neuromarkers, biophysics numerical simulations of two human brains in interaction, and a new hyperscanning study involving people with Asperger syndrome. I am currently working on multiscale coordination dynamics through the combination of theoretical modeling of non-linear systems and a new experimental platform of human-machine interface. In parallel, I participates in various projects melting design and art. I also do scientific journalism for radio and public journals.
